Scope and Contents

The letter from Elmer Thomas to Dave Stovall informs that the claim of the Treasurer of Cheeter County has been allowed in the amount of $21,398.03 by the Comptroller General. This amount represents the tuition for the attendance of Indian children in District No. 13 of Chootas County, Oklahoma for the period of January 1 to the current year. Thomas hopes that the Treasury will soon issue a check for this amount.
